我想分别得到以下REGEXP_CONTAINS的输出"BR“和"CR”,但这两个都得到了“BR”。如何将“BR”表示为第一个,“CR”表示第二个。案例 WHEN REGEXP_CONTAINS(Title, '(?i)saving') THEN 'BR'
WHEN REGEXP_CONTAINS(Title, '(?
我尝试了以下几种方法: T1.id, WHEN REGEXP_CONTAINS(geo, countries) THEN TRUEFROMLEFT JOINON并得到以下错误:
No matching signature for function REGEXP_CONTAINSSupported signatures: REGEXP_CONTAINS(STRING, STRING); <e
我想知道是否可以将REGEXP_CONTAINS与另一个表中某列的子字符串列表一起使用。 从本质上讲,我将有一个包含要检查的子字符串列表的表,并且我将对数据集中的整个表名称使用这些子字符串。下面是我认为可以做到的最接近的近似。project.dataset.SubStringTable))
ORDER BY table_name 不幸的是,这个方法给了我一个错误,告诉我从子字符串表中选择返回了太多的
我需要返回一个包含正则表达式和插入实例变量的字符串。字符串需要如下所示:
"SELECT field1, field2 CASE WHEN REGEXP_CONTAINS(field3, r"^\".*\"$") THEN 'this' WHEN REGEXP_CONTAINSFROM `interpolated_table_name1` AS tbl LEFT JOIN `interpolated_table_name2` AS tbl2 ON blah = blah&
使用Google BigQuery中的数据,我可以通过以下方法派生出包括点击/确认/页面的会话数:SELECT date AS Date, COUNT(Date) AS SessionsFROM `123456789.ga_sessions_20161202` WHERE hit.type = 'PAGE' AND REGEXP_CONTAINSfullVisitorId, dateGROUP BY